R Squared Ltd grew its holdings in Frontier Communications Parent, Inc. (NASDAQ:FYBR – Free Report) by 736.3% in the 3rd quarter, according to its most recent disclosure with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The institutional investor owned 82,135 shares of the company’s stock after acquiring an additional 72,314 shares during the quarter. Frontier Communications Parent accounts for about 1.3% of R Squared Ltd’s investment portfolio, making the stock its largest holding. R Squared Ltd’s holdings in Frontier Communications Parent were worth $3,068,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

Frontier Communications Parent Company Profile
Frontier Communications Parent, Inc (NASDAQ: FYBR) is the holding company and parent organization of Frontier Communications, a provider of broadband, voice and video services across the United States. Formed in conjunction with the company’s restructuring and corporate spin-off, Frontier Communications Parent oversees the strategic direction and capital allocation for its operating subsidiaries, which deliver telecommunications solutions to residential and business customers.
The company’s operating units design, build and manage a diversified network infrastructure that includes fiber-to-the-premises (FTTP), digital subscriber line (DSL) and fixed wireless technologies.
